Killing a thread having a listener socket

Hi All

I have a separate thread ListenerThread having a socket listening to info broadcasted by some remote server. This is created in my main thread.

Because of requirements, once the separate thread is started I need to avoid any blocking function on the main thread. Once it comes to the point to exit the application I cannot perform a join on the listener thread so the only thing I can do is to KILL it.

My questions are:

what happens to the network resoruces allocated by the function passed to the thead? Is the socket closed properly or there might be something pending? ( most worried about this )

is this procedure fast enough i.e. is the thread killed so that interrupt immediately ?

I am working with Linux ...what command or what can I check to ensure that there is no networking resource left pending or that something went wrong for the Operating system? whatever might be pending...

I am a bit scared that the killing of the application is not fast enough to guarantee that the exit of the application is clear.

I thank you very much for your help

Regards MNSTN

NOTE: I am using boost::thread in C++

pthread_getsequence_np(3)				     Library Functions Manual					 pthread_getsequence_np(3)

NAME
pthread_getsequence_np - Obtains the unique identifier for the specified thread. LIBRARY
DECthreads POSIX 1003.1c Library (libpthread.so) SYNOPSIS
#include <pthread.h> unsigned long pthread_getsequence_np( pthread_t thread); STANDARDS
None PARAMETERS
Thread object whose sequence number is to be obtained. DESCRIPTION
This routine obtains and returns the DECthreads thread sequence number for the thread identified by the thread object specified in the thread argument. The thread sequence number provides a unique identifier for each existing thread. A thread's thread sequence number is never reused while the thread exists, but can be reused after the thread terminates. The debugger interfaces use this sequence number to identify each thread in commands and in display output. The result of calling this routine is undefined if the thread argument does not specify a valid thread object. RETURN VALUES
No errors are returned. This routine returns the DECthreads thread sequence number for the thread identified by the thread object speci- fied in the thread argument. The result of calling this routine is undefined if the thread argument does not specify a valid thread. ERRORS
None RELATED INFORMATION
Functions: pthread_create(3), pthread_self(3) Manuals: Guide to DECthreads and Programmer's Guide delim off pthread_getsequence_np(3)
